His headstone indicates he is a Veteran:
{Note: on the website shown below, the following information is provided about a Dennis Crandall who served with the First Infantry of Minnesota, Company H: Dennis Crandall, must. May 15, '61, dis. for disab'y Feb. 3, '63)
http://www.rootsweb.com/~mnahgp/archives/dakota/firstminn.html
Dennis was one of 8 sons of Joseph and Mary Clarke Crandall. He was wounded twice and then imprisioned during the first battle of Bull Run. All of his brothers were also Civil War Union veterans, except one ; including Nelson who died at the battle of Chickamauga Ga , Arthur who served in the 4th Mn Infantry, Harrison who served in the 11th Mn,and in the 1st MN Cal "Mounted Rangers " Wiliam who served in the 2nd Mn, Marion who was in the 11th Mn and Rodolph who served in the 5th IA calvary. The brother who did not serve, Levi, was injured as a child in a fall and had a limp. Dennis had a sister, Lydia, who is my ancestress. I am proud and happy to manage his memorial.
